Greenlane opens flagship truck charging hub
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



The charging website in Colton, California, is strategically situated on the intersection of Interstates 215 and 10. It boasts 41 charging factors, together with 12 liquid-cooled twin port CCS 400kW charging towers accessible by way of pull-through lanes. The opposite 29 factors characteristic 180kW charging towers and are reachable by bobtail lanes. This hub is provided with 24/7 safety and a spacious relaxation space that features a lounge providing meals and drinks, restrooms, complimentary Wi-Fi, and cell machine charging stations. Notably, the Colton website was accomplished simply eight months after development commenced, supported by a $15 million grant from the Carl Moyer Zero-Emission Infrastructure Program.

Nevoya, Greenlane’s inaugural buyer, will function its electrical fleet from this website, using each the charging infrastructure and on-site workplace area. This partnership goals to scale Nevoya’s fleet to 100 electrical vehicles alongside Greenlane routes. Greenlane has additionally partnered with Volvo Vans, permitting drivers utilizing the Volvo Open Cost app to order chargers on-site.

This hub is the primary of a number of deliberate by Greenlane within the area, with future websites anticipated alongside the I-15 industrial EV charging hall. This may end in Greenlane charging stations positioned each 60 to 90 miles (96-144 km) within the cities of Lengthy Seaside, Barstow, and Baker in California, extending to Las Vegas, Nevada.

Greenlane CEO Patrick Macdonald-King remarked, “The opening of the Colton website alongside our partnership with Nevoya is thrilling. It highlights the significance of investing in high-traffic freight corridors, which fosters financial progress by supporting native companies by elevated visitors and creating high quality job alternatives in communities which have pursued this progress for years. By offering truckers with dependable, high-speed charging choices, we’re contributing to the electrification of the muse of American commerce.”
